1. 0% Introductory APR for Up to 21 Billing Cycles
Pay no interest on purchases or balance transfers for up to 21 billing cycles. This gives you valuable time to pay down debt or finance purchases without extra costs.
2. No Annual Fee
You won’t pay a yearly fee to keep this card, making it a great long-term option if you’re trying to keep costs down.
3. Free Monthly FICO® Score Access
Monitor your credit score monthly through your online banking or mobile app — a helpful feature for anyone focused on improving or maintaining their credit health.
4. No Penalty APR for Late Payments
If life gets in the way and you miss a payment, your APR won’t automatically increase. This flexibility can provide peace of mind in tough moments.

Drawbacks to Consider
While the BankAmericard Credit Card is strong on cost savings, it does have a few limitations:
- No rewards program: This card doesn’t offer cash back, points, or travel miles. If rewards are important to you, consider an alternative.
- Variable APR after promo period: Once the 0% APR ends, the rate adjusts to between 15.74% and 25.74%, depending on your credit.
- Foreign transaction fee: There’s a 3% charge on purchases made outside the U.S., which could be costly for frequent travelers.
- Balance transfer fee increases: The 3% fee only applies during the first 60 days. After that, it rises to 4%.
These aren’t deal-breakers for most users, but they’re worth noting depending on how you intend to use the card.
Rates and Fees Overview
- 0% introductory APR for up to 21 billing cycles on purchases and balance transfers (if made within 60 days of opening);
- Variable APR of 15.74%–25.74% applies after the promotional period;
- Balance transfer fee: 3% within the first 60 days, then 4% afterward;
- Foreign transaction fee: 3%;
- No annual fee.
